Rodriguez v. Wachovia Mortgage, FSB

209 So. 3d 687, 2017 Fla. App. LEXIS 2752
District Court of Appeal of Florida·Decided March 1, 2017·No. No. 3D16-1933·Published

Opinion

CONFESSION OF ERROR

PER CURIAM.

Appellant, Victor Rodriguez (“Rodriguez”), appeals from the entry of a Final Foreclosure Judgment in favor of Appel-lee, Wells Fargo Bank, N.A., as successor in interest to Wachovia Mortgage, FSB (the “Bank”). The Bank concedes that Rodriguez was not a party below. Based on the Bank’s confession of error, we reverse the trial court’s entry of Final Judgment of Foreclosure, and remand to the trial court for vacatur of the Final Judgment of Foreclosure.1
